Don't store items under your desk, as that can shrink the amount of available space and make it hard to sit correctly. If the desk is too low and the desk height can't be changed, put sturdy boards or blocks under the desk legs to raise it. If you don't have a footrest, try using a small stool or a stack of sturdy books. If your desk has a hard edge that's not rounded, pad the edge or use a wrist rest. This protects your wrists from a problem called contact stress that can happen as a result of extended contact with a hard edge. If your desk has a hard edge, either pad it or use wrist rests.Wrist rests are intended to support the straight wrist and reduce the pressure from the wrist by providing a soft surface to relax. However, one should keep in mind that these are wrist “rests” and not wrist “supports.” Therefore, they should only be used to take a break while typing.

Using a laptop computer may lead to discomfort because of the low screen height and cramped keyboard and touchpad. If you use a laptop at your desk, consider getting an external keyboard and mouse, along with a laptop stand, to more closely mimic a desktop computer setup. Your computer screen should be placed directly in front of you, with the top of the screen at or slightly below eye level. Place your keyboard in front of you, between you and the monitor, to avoid excessive strain. For the longest time, desk design has been more of a one-fits-all approach.

A good rule to follow is to keep elbows near a 90-degree angle when typing or using a mouse. Your elbows should hang comfortably by the side of your body, forming a L-shape at the elbow joint. Then, position yourself close enough to your desk so that you can use your keyboard and mouse without losing that L-shape. Bring your monitor close enough so you can comfortably read your monitor while keeping earlobes in line with shoulders. The Human Factors and Ergonomics Society (HFES) was founded in 1957. The Society's mission is to promote the discovery and exchange of knowledge concerning the characteristics of human beings that are applicable to the design of systems and devices of all kinds. Typically, an ergonomist will have an undergraduate degree in psychology, engineering, design or health sciences, and usually a master's degree or doctoral degree in a related discipline. Though some practitioners enter the field of human factors from other disciplines, both M.S. And PhD degrees in Human Factors Engineering are available from several universities worldwide.
